How to multiply numbers in Excel. To make the simplest multiplication formula in Excel, type the equals sign (=) in a cell, then type the first number you want to multiply, followed by an asterisk, followed by the second number, and hit the Enter key to calculate the formula. You can multiply two or more numbers in one cell or multiply and divide numbers ...When multiplying cells in Google Sheets, it’s important to consider the type of values you are working with. If the cells contain numerical values, Google Sheets will multiply the numbers. However, if the cells contain text or formulas that evaluate to text, Sheets will treat the multiplication operation differently.Multiply Numbers in Google Sheets. The best way to see how multiplication works in Google Sheets is to try it out. Open Google Sheets, and select a cell. Enter the equal sign ( = ). Type a number. Enter the asterisk ( * ) to signify multiplication. Type the second number. Press Enter to see the result.Step 12. Summary. In Google Sheets, there are a few ways to multiply cells. You can use the multiplication operator (*), the multiply function, or the PRODUCT function. The multiplication operator is the easiest way to multiply cells in Google Sheets. Simply type the asterisk (*) between the two cells that you want to multiply.

A multiplication math drill is a worksheet with all of the single digit problems for multiplication on one page. A student should be able to work out the 100 problems correctly in 5 minutes, 60 problems in 3 minutes, or 20 problems in 1 minute.
